To use nail glue effectively, start by preparing your nails: clean and dry them thoroughly, and gently buff the surface to remove oils. Then, apply a small drop of nail glue on either your natural nail or press-on nail. Avoid excessive glue, as it can ooze out and damage cuticles. Press and hold the nail firmly in place for about 10-30 seconds to ensure a secure bond. Different nail glues have varying drying times and strengths, so select one appropriate for your nail type and desired wear duration. Remember, nail glue is best used in a well-ventilated area to avoid inhaling fumes, and keep it away from skin contact to prevent irritation. If you wish to remove glued nails safely, soak them in acetone-based remover and gently pry off after sufficient softening.
